Essentials for a Summer AC Maintenance Tune-Up

During our air conditioning maintenance in Columbia, technicians will perform a thorough inspection and cleaning to maximize system performance. While the exact jobs may vary based on the make and model, certain tasks are typically always included.

Inspecting possible coolant leaks or damaged drainage lines never hurts, as the refrigerant system is essential during the cooling season and hidden issues could lead to disaster. We’ll also inspect all key components for signs of wear and tear, which not only reduces the risk of more damage but also increases your HVAC system’s efficiency.

Five Risks of Delaying Summer AC Maintenance

Ignoring preventive AC maintenance won’t cause problems right away, but an unmaintained AC leaves the system vulnerable to problems that can impact your summer comfort, such as:

Increased Utility Bills: A poorly maintained AC system uses more energy, leading to higher monthly utility bills. These costs can really sting during the peak of summer.

Increased Repair Needs: Already vulnerable, older systems become even more prone to issues. Without routine maintenance, your AC could require repairs with increased frequency.

Worse Performance: Wear and tear on components can lower the overall efficiency of your HVAC system, affecting your comfort levels.

Voiding the System’s Warranty: Manufacturers often void warranties when maintenance is neglected. This leaves you fully responsible for any repairs.

Potential for Overheating and Fires: Accumulated dust and debris can be a fire hazard in extremely hot and dry conditions. This not only puts your air conditioning at risk of overheating but could also result in an electrical fire or damaged wiring.
